The Allure of Tactical Depth
Turn-based strategy games invite players to pause, ponder, and plan. Unlike their real-time counterparts that often rely on reflexes and speed, these games encourage a deeper level of engagement. Each decision carries weight, and every choice can pivot the tide of battle. The allure lies in this tactical depth:
- Strategic Planning: Players must think several moves ahead, foreseeing their opponent's strategies while crafting their own.
- Resource Management: Balancing resources, be it troops or in-game currency, adds another layer of challenge.
- Complex Scenarios: Many turn-based games present intricate landscapes that require thoughtful maneuvering.

The Challenge of Predictive Play
One of the most fascinating aspects of turn-based strategy games is the challenge of predictive play. Understanding your opponent's potential moves and countering them effectively becomes a fine art. This requires:
- Intuition: Often, knowing your opponent is as important as knowing your units.
- Adaptability: Be ready to pivot your strategy based on dynamic scenarios.
- Patience: Success often comes not from swift actions but from meticulous planning.
Challenges and Frustrations in the Genre
Of course, not everything about turn-based strategy games is sunshine and rainbows. Players may encounter frustrations, such as:
- Analysis Paralysis: The wealth of options can lead to indecision.
- Difficulty Curves: Some games ramp up in difficulty without warning, leaving players lost.
- Learning Curves: Mastering the nuances can take time and effort.
